Miller Features: 2011-12 (Cross Country): Made strides in her second full season, running in UW's top-seven once again at four of six meets, including the NCAA Championships where the Huskies finished as national runners-up ... at nationals in Terre Haute, she placed 163rd overall as UW's No. 7 runner in a time of 21:27 ... that was an improvement of 75 places from her freshman trip to the NCAA meet ... competed at the inaugural Pac-12 Championships in Arizona, finishing 47th in 21:22, seventh on the squad ... scored as the No. 5 finisher at the Roy Griak Invite in Minneapolis, placing 70th overall in 22:01 ... ran in the B-race at the Wisconsin Invitational, placing 36th overall and first among Huskies ... started the year off with a fifth-place finish at the Sundodger Invitational as the third UW scorer, clocking a time of 21:19. 2010-11: Redshirted her first track season ... (Cross Country): Impressive freshman season in which she ran in the top-seven at every meet for the Huskies including her first NCAA Championships ... started her career off with a seventh-place finish at the Sundodger Invite, scoring as the No. 4 Husky finisher in a time of 21:22 ... scored again at the Notre Dame Invitational as the fifth UW finisher, 68th overall ... placed 82nd at the Pre-National Meet, fourth among Huskies to score for the third straight race ... placed 36th overall in her first Pac-10 Championships in 21:04 at Jefferson Park Golf Course, the seventh Husky finisher ... was the No. 7 finisher again at NCAA West Regionals, crossing in 73rd place, as the Huskies won the Regional team title ... had a tough race at her first national championships, placing 238th overall. High School and Personal: Born in La Cañada, California ... mother is JoAnna Miller ... has one older sister, Macey, and one older brother, Jason ... earned Foot Locker All-America honors for cross country after she earned her first ever spot on the starting line at the 2009 Foot Locker National Championships, and placed 14th out of 40 competitors and seventh among all seniors ... qualified for nationals by placing sixth in the 2009 Foot Locker West Regional meet ... is a three-time Marmonte League cross country champion and set the course record as a senior ... went on to place seventh at the 2009 California Div. 1 state cross country meet ... was a Top-25 finisher at the state cross country meet all four years ... as a senior on the track, placed second at the California State Championships in the 3,200-meters in 10:23 and was the top senior in the state ... won the CIF Masters 3,200m title in a PR of 10:21.72, one of the 10 best times nationally ... second at the prestigious Arcadia Invite in the 3,200m as a senior ... won five Marmonte League titles at 1,600m and 3,200m, sweeping both as a junior and senior ... three-time All-Ventura County First Team ... two-time Ventura County Star Runner of the Year.
